Good value for money, most dishes are between $40-$55. There is very good choice for vegetarians but less choice for vegans but I didn't have a problem finding enough food. There is quite a lot of mock meat but also vegetable and tofu dishes. They mark dishes containing eggs and milk on the menu, although when I ordered dishes without egg or milk the waiter still asked me if I eat eggs and he said he will tell the chef so I'm not sure if he was just trying to be extra helpful or if they add egg or milk products to some of the 'vegan' dishes. I had the fried dumplings and aubergine with Japanese soy sauce which also had some kind of fake fish flakes on it. The atmosphere was good, very busy even though it was after 9pm and seemed clean. Service was ok.
